Overview

We are part of a national network of 250 CVS’s across the country, supported by a national body National Association for Voluntary and Community Action (NAVCA). The organisation's main purpose is to promote, develop and support the voluntary and community sector inSutton.

We currently have around 300 voluntary and community groups in membership, which vary considerably in size and scope from smaller volunteer led and run community groups to larger organisations employing staff and providing services to significant numbers of local people.

Mission Statement & Values

Mission Statement

To develop and promote a vibrant and effective voluntary and community sector in Sutton. 

Values

Diversity  SCVS embraces the diversity of the voluntary and community sector and strives to reflect this in all areas of our work.

Innovation  SCVS is committed to change and development proposing new methods where appropriate.

Partnership  SCVS promotes partnership working with and between voluntary and community organisations, the statutory and private sectors.

Quality  SCVS is committed to promoting best practice, measuring and ensuring quality in all areas of performance.

Investment  SCVS is committed to ensuring the highest levels of resource and financial investment to support voluntary action in Sutton.

Development  SCVS will support the sustainable development of people, organisations and services in order to meet the identified and evolving needs of Sutton’s communities.

Representation  SCVS is committed to ensuring effective representation of the voluntary and community sector at a local, regional and national level.

Legal Status & Board of Trustees

SCVS is a registered charity (no. 1063129) and a Company Limited by Guarantee (registration no. 3336660). The company is governed by a Memorandum & Articles of Association and is run by paid staff under the management of volunteers who are both directors of the company and trustees of the charity.
